Abstract

The evaluation of several sets of polyamine donor chelating agents including a selection of novel hexadentate 1, 3, 5-cis, cis-triaminocyclohexane (tach) based derivatives were performed in an in vitro endothelial cell proliferation assay to assess their cytotoxicity and selectivity as novel anti-angiogenic agents.
